Olumapéa — Olumapéa Eau de Parfum Natural Spray
Eau de parfum, natural spray, 50 ml.

- According to the list of ingredients the product contains 2-(4-tert- butylbenzyl) propionaldehyde (BMHCA), which is forbidden in cosmetic products. BMHCA may harm the reproductive system, may harm the health of the unborn child and may cause skin sensitisation.

What is this? Olumapéa Eau de Parfum Natural Spray is a perfume sold in Hungary. It is made in China.
What's happening? The perfume contains a chemical called BMHCA. This chemical is not allowed in cosmetics. It may harm the reproductive system, unborn babies, and skin.
Does this affect me? If you have this perfume, you may be at risk. It is sold in Hungary.
What should I do? Stop using the perfume. Ask your pharmacist or doctor for advice.
